| Description of shop: | Bookselling since 1969. This business established 1982. Since 2005 I have operated from a home office and warehouse space. We also provide services in the description and preparation for sale of records of unusual or significant cultural activity. We focus mainly in the area of literary property, author archives, manuscript and correspondence, but have a broadminded approach to the creative process and the notion of artistic venture. We advise on the organisation of such papers and materials and offer consultation towards valuation and eventual sale.
We are the Australian agent for Editions La Petite Maison, and for Jean-Claude Lesage's Peintres Australiens a Etaples. Australian Government Cultural Gifts Program: In accordance with section 30-210 of the Income Tax Assessment Act 1977 Nicholas Pounder is approved to value: Twentieth Century Autograph; Literary Manuscript; Author and Publisher Archives; Personal Papers; Small Press Materials; Artists’ Books

| Other specialties: | As well as working on collection development with long-term private and institutional customers, in recent years I have increasingly advised on negotiation for sale or purchase of manuscript and specialist collections. Areas of interest include, twentieth century autograph and literary manuscript; author and publisher archives; theatre materials documenting writing and performance on the Australian stage; personal papers; small press materials; artists books. Emphasis in my inventory is toward Australian small press poetry; the fugitive printings of cultural and political moments and movements; unique items published and unpublished with focus on first appearance or association. Our regular stock includes many items in the following areas: Small Press Poetry - particularly Australian; Ephemera of marginal politics and minorities, posters, the ‘underground’ - its movements and moments. |
